180,315,893,568 is an even compos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.
180315893568 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of fifty-six divisors.
Prime factorization of 180315893568:
26 × 3 × 31 × 30295009
(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 31 × 30295009)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 180315893568 from the Numbermatics database.

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 492475682560
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 312159788992
- 180315893568 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(312159788992)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 131843895424
